A playful, visually stylized short film that uses the surreal premise of stepping into a fashion magazine to explore artifice, identity, and the gap between image and reality.

A girl finds herself inside a fashion magazine – Joanna Hogg's graduation piece at the National Film and Television School starring a then unknown Tilda Swinton.
